Catalytic effects of alkali metal salts in the gasification of coal char

A study has been made of the kinetics of gasification, in carbon dioxide and steam, of a char derived from Illinois No. 6 coal doped with small amounts of alkali metal salts. A progressive loss in catalytic activity was observed during the course of the steam gasification reaction at 700 to 1000/sup 0/C and on thermal cycling between gasification temperatures and 25/sup 0/C. This deactivation appeared to result from reaction of the alkali salts with mineral matter in the char. The catalytic behavior of the alkali carbonates are discussed in terms of sequences of elementary reactions involving interaction of the catalyst particles with the carbon substrate and with the gaseous environment.
